Tonight we took a family "field trip" to one of the next towns over. There is a new Sprouts Farmer's Market, which according to their circular, is a great source for natural and whole foods. Since I hate going up to Whole Foods which is really expensive, I was excited!
I have to say, I give them 2 thumbs up! The store isn't huge, but that's a good thing having two kids in tow. We headed to the bulk items first because that's our favorite! lol I have no idea how those prices compare to Whole Foods because I haven't been there in a long time. But we got some raw almonds for $4.99/lb, wasabi peas for $3.49/lb, raw pepitas for $4.99/lb, and garlic sesame sticks for $3.19/lb.
The produce looked really good. I got some broccoli for .99/lb, avocados 4/$1, grapefruit 4/$1, and bulk spinach and spring mix for $3.99/lb.
They had organic cereal 2/$4 which was a great deal, and they also had big block cheddar cheese on sale.
But the BIG deal of the night? Chicken tenders on sale for $1.79/lb!!
You have to watch - not everything in the store is natural. They had m&m-like candies which were made with artificial colors, and I'm sure there were other things.
BUT! I think it's a great store and I will watch the circulars and try to hit their sales. Their web site has recipes, and even nutrition information for the bulk items. Go to www.sprouts.com.
